Apple is undoubtedly receive the highest attention this past years. Steve Job's product launches which used to be more like cult masses now had become Vatican masses by the pope. Some people I know that I would not imagine have the level of interest to Apple surprisingly aware when is Steve's keynote going to be held and speculate what product will be launched.
I have seen the power of "keeping it secret" have a huge impact in the success of the keynote. Best keynotes I have seen always involving something new and unexpected. I watched the keynote without knowing what to expect. Now I - just like most others - are speculating. It was different experience, before, not knowing means no disappointment (or less), speculating means you have set of expectations and will create additional disappointment should the expectation not met. More to that, keynote is also the benchmark of AAPL price.
That is why Apple is trying hard to keep it a secret, and it is not an easy job. In the industry structure where you are no longer own everything end-to-end, source of leakage are everywhere. You can protect yourself with NDA (non-Disclosure Agreement), but somehow temptation is always out there.
The good thing for me as consumer is the situation forced Apple to deliver even better products, because attention is there and they can't make mistakes. Remember Safari for Windows, hacked within 3 minutes of its release time... that kind of attention.
Anyway, I can't wait what comes next from bitten Apple. iPod Touch, iPod Pixo, MacBook Mini ... bring them on!
